An ice hockey team organized under the sports club of that name first appeared in 1967, played several years in the Danish league and won the Danish league championship in 1981. in 1997 AaB Ishockey merged with a smaller club, IK Aalborg. The merged team was known as Aalborg Ishockey Klub (AIK) in the period 1997-2003, but following financial instability at the club, the professional license was transferred to Aalborg Boldspilklub or AaB. From the season 2012/2013 AaB sold the team and the team is now playing under the name Aalborg Pirates.
Aalborg wins Danish championship
Aalborg Pirates is the 2022 champion of Denmark after a 5-1 win over Rungsted in the fifth game of the finals.
Thomas Spelling scored three of the goals.

The International Ice Hockey Federation announced the Continental Cup Superfinals will be held in Aalborg, Denmark from 7 to 9 January 2022.
Matches will be held at the "Gigantium" arena, one of the largest indoor arena in the country, with a capacity of 5,000 spectators
Host Aalborg Pirates will face Saryarka Karaganda (Kazakhstan), Cracovia Krakow (Poland) and HC Gomel (Belarus)
